Olympus Trip 35 with D.Zuiko 40mm f/2.8 Lens
The Olympus Trip 35, serial number 1756744, is one of the most iconic compact 35mm cameras ever made. Produced from 1967 to 1984, it features a fixed D.Zuiko 40mm f/2.8 lens, a solar-powered light meter, and a fully automatic exposure systemall in a compact, mechanical, battery-free body. Simple, reliable, and optically sharp, the Trip 35 was designed for travelers and casual photographers and has since become a beloved classic among film enthusiasts.
Key Features
-
Lens: Fixed Olympus D.Zuiko 40mm f/2.8
-
4 elements in 3 groups
-
-
Aperture Range: f/2.8 to f/22
-
Shutter Speeds: 1/200s and 1/40s (automatically selected)
-
Focusing: Manual zone focus (4 symbols for estimating distance)
-
Exposure: Program automatic exposure with selenium-cell light meter (no batteries required)
-
ISO Range: 25400 (set manually via dial)
-
Flash Use: Hot shoe with manual aperture selection (default shutter speed: 1/40s)
-
Viewfinder: Bright with parallax correction marks and aperture indicator
-
Filter Thread: 43.5mm
-
Build: Metal body with black leatherette grip
-
Weight: Approx. 390g
